She lies beneath an ailing dawn
eyes staring sightlessly upon
the lesions in her brain.
Their words seep into thoughts
maligned by madness, marred
by the effort of living.
She crumbles beneath
cold tears of dying stars,
her slumberous soul seeks nothing.
But should the sun heal
these scars within her mind
would her will return?
Softly, sighs climb from her heart,
to view the sickening sky
for her blinded vision.
Lulled by the glory seekers,
their futile songs call forth.
In the aching twilight,
she lingers, only a breath,
a single pulse, between today
and nothingness. Oh, the sheer
effort of rising from this mire,
Why? when there is nothing
save for a drifting sense of
apathy.
